#252d7d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#252d7d is composed of 14.5% red, 17.6% green and 49%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 70.4% cyan, 64% magenta, 0% yellow and 51% black. It has a hue angle of 234.5 degrees, a saturation of 54.3% and a lightness of 31.8%. #252d7d color hex could be obtained by blending #4a5afa with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333366.

Shades and Tints of #252d7d

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010104 is the darkest color, while #f4f5f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#252d7d

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#515151 is the less saturated color, while #06149c is the most saturated one.
